Perlée Couleur: The Perlée Collection Welcomes Colored Stones for the First Time


The new "Perlée Couleur" from the "Perlée" collection, characterized by the elegance and lightness of delicate gold beads, was launched on September 16th at Van Cleef & Arpels boutiques nationwide. This new creation marks the first time the "Perlée" collection has featured vibrant and colorful materials.

Colored Stones Add Radiance: Onyx, Turquoise, and More



Gold beads, used since the 1920s, are an integral part of Van Cleef & Arpels' heritage. The "Perlée" collection, inspired by this iconic Maison motif, was born in 2008. For the new "Perlée Couleur," six stones—yellow gold, onyx, malachite, tiger's eye, carnelian, and turquoise—add their brilliance. These are feminine and graceful jewelry pieces where unique colored stones enhance the bright and feminine appeal of the gold beads with their sparkle.

Carnelian, with its reddish-orange hue, is primarily sourced from Brazil, known for its deep, uniform color. This stone was considered a symbol of life, adorning the burial garments of queens as early as 3000 BC. Turquoise, with its unique color reminiscent of the sea and sky, is traditionally associated with tolerance and friendship. The pieces use American-sourced turquoise, selected for its consistent blue tones. Malachite, with its deep green color featuring alternating dark and light bands, was believed to protect children and travelers and was historically worn as an amulet.

Tiger's eye, named for its alternating brown and yellow stripes resembling a cat's eye, is primarily sourced from Australia and is known as the "all-seeing stone." Roman soldiers are said to have worn it for protection in battle. Onyx, with a legend tracing its origin to Venus's fingernails, is mainly sourced from Brazil and is characterized by its jet-black color and mirror-like reflective surface.

Malachite, tiger's eye, and onyx adorn rings in yellow gold, while carnelian graces a pink gold ring, and turquoise enhances a white gold ring.
